What is the difference between Remote Spatial Design vs Remote Interior Design?

AspectRemote Spatial DesignRemote Interior Design
CredentialsDesign degree, portfolio, CAD skillsDesign degree, portfolio, CAD skills
Work EnvironmentDesign studios, client sites, remote collaborationResidential/commercial spaces, client sites, remote collaboration
Industry UsageArchitecture, urban planning, interior architectureResidential, commercial, hospitality interior spaces
Search IntentRemote spatial planning, design concepts, 3D modelingInterior decorating, space layout, furniture selection

Remote Spatial Design focuses on planning and designing entire spaces, often involving architectural elements and spatial layouts. Remote Interior Design centers on decorating and furnishing interior environments. Both roles require design credentials and CAD skills, but they serve different aspects of space creation.
